What are Vichy Fabrics?

Vichy fabrics, also known as gingham or checkered fabrics, are characterized by their distinctive small, even-sized checks. Originating from the French town of Vichy, this fabric gained popularity in the mid-20th century and quickly became associated with vintage charm and rustic appeal. The simple yet eye-catching pattern has been used in various garments, ranging from dresses and shirts to home textiles, making it a beloved choice for designers and consumers alike.

The most common types of Vichy fabrics focus on compositions like linen, cotton, and sustainable alternatives. Linen Vichy fabrics exude a relaxed and breathable feel, making them perfect for warm-weather garments with their natural drape and airy texture. On the other hand, cotton Vichy fabrics remain a timeless choice, providing comfort and versatility in various styles. To meet the growing demand for sustainability, eco-conscious designers can now find sustainable Vichy fabrics crafted from organic cottoneuropean linen or recycled wool. These eco-friendly options showcase the perfect blend of classic elegance and responsible fashion choices, appealing to both the environmentally conscious and style-savvy consumers.

History

The Vichy pattern found its roots in the traditional gingham fabric, which can be traced back to Southeast Asia. During the 17th century, gingham fabric arrived in Europe and became particularly popular in France. In the mid-20th century, the Vichy pattern emerged and quickly captured the fashion world's imagination, epitomizing a sense of refined simplicity that remains relevant to this day.

Incorporating Vichy Fabrics in Modern Fashion

One of the key attributes of Vichy fabric is its versatility, allowing designers to craft a wide range of apparel and accessories suitable for various seasons and occasions. From playful summer dresses and chic blouses to stylish handbags and accessories, Vichy fabric seamlessly adapts to different silhouettes and styles, lending a touch of sophistication to any ensemble. It's a fabric that can effortlessly transition from casual daywear to elegant evening attire.
